Passport Services Offered at This Location
In the United States there are two kinds of places that help with passports: (1) Passport Acceptance Facilities (often located in post offices, libraries, clerk of court buildings, or city halls) and (2) Passport Agencies/Centers operated by the U.S. Department of State for urgent travel. Most local “passport offices” listed in our directory are acceptance facilities that receive your application, verify your identity and documents, collect fees, and send your package to the Department of State for processing.
What You Can Do Here (Acceptance Facility)
- Apply for a first-time U.S. passport (DS-11) — for adults applying for the first time and for all children under 16.
- Apply with Form DS-11 when you are not eligible to renew by mail — e.g., your prior passport was lost/stolen, expired more than 5 years ago, was issued before age 16, or your name changed and you lack supporting documents for DS-82.
- Replacement for lost/stolen passports — include the appropriate loss report as instructed.
- Minor applications — in most cases, both parents/guardians must appear or provide consent documentation (e.g., DS-3053).
- Passport photos & photocopies — many locations offer photo and copy services (availability varies).
- Pay required fees — you’ll typically make two separate payments: (1) U.S. Department of State application fee and (2) a local execution/acceptance fee charged by the facility.
- Mailing/expedited shipping — staff will package and send your application; some locations offer upgraded shipping (optional).
Services Not Provided Here
- Standard renewals eligible by mail (DS-82) — if you qualify, you should renew by mail; acceptance facilities generally do not process DS-82 over the counter.
- Same-day or emergency issuance — for international travel in the next 14 days (or visa within 28 days), book an appointment at a Passport Agency/Center.
- Status updates or corrections after submission — track and manage your application directly with the Department of State.
What to Bring to Your Appointment
- Proof of U.S. citizenship (e.g., U.S. birth certificate or certificate of naturalization) and a current government-issued photo ID.
- Photocopies of citizenship and ID (front/back) on plain white 8.5”×11” paper.
- Passport photo meeting current U.S. requirements (many locations can take it on site).
- Payment methods accepted by this office for each fee (may differ for State vs. facility fees).
- Appointment confirmation if required (many locations are appointment-only).
- For minors: the child, parents/guardians, and any required consent documents.
